A little correction to my initial post. 
Kwin has to be in Xrender mode because PRIME needs a compositor. If you
deactivate it or switch to OpenGL you get a black window. 

My suggested procedure for launching would be: 
1. Right-click application (menu entry or other shortcut i.e. desktop launcher) 
2. Select "Run on discrete GPU" 
4. Check if kwin's enabled or in which compositing mode it is running (i.e.  to
OpenGL 3.1)
3. Switch kwin to Xrender mode, set DRI_PRIME=1 and launch
5. End application
6. Restore kwin to previous compositor mode
